Orkney Harbour Authority is responsible for the safe and efficient operation of 29 piers and harbours, including Scapa Flow. It is owned by Orkney Islands Council, who are the statutory Harbour Authority, and is one the UK’s most diverse commercial ports.
The port far predates the Commissioners. Padstow grew up within a creek on the Western bank of the River Camel, the head of the creek being near to where the Parish church now stands.

R & D Marine was started in 1973 after several years of development work, to manufacture a flexible shaft coupling suitable for marine use, which was both easy to fit and competitively priced. The company was started in a single garage moving to two garages after one year and then to its current location in 1976.

The Royal Navy is made up of five arms. The might of ships in the Surface Fleet, the aerial strength that is the Fleet Air Arm, the covert Submarine Service, the elite and amphibious Royal Marines, and the civilian fleet central to our effectiveness, the Royal Fleet Auxiliary.
The Royal Yachting Association is the national governing body for dinghy, motor and sail cruising, all forms of sail racing, RIBs and sportsboats, windsurfing and personal watercraft, and is a representative body for inland waterways cruising in the UK.
